Jharkhand Combined Entrance Competitive Examination Board recently published a job post for a Community Health Officer. The JCECEB Job Notification for 810 Vacancies has been issued. Aspirants with a BAMS, GNM, or Graduate certificate degree in a related discipline from a recognised institute/board can apply before the form submission deadline. The deadline is August 10, 2023.

Preeti Aghalyam, an IIT Madras alumni, has made history by becoming the first woman to lead an IIT, a remarkable accomplishment. It is a historic time for her and for women in engineering and academia that she has been named the director-in-charge of the new IIT in Zanzibar, Tanzania.

“To me, it’s more significant that it’s the first IIT campus outside of the United States than that I’m the first woman to lead an IIT. For me, it’s not just about shattering the glass ceiling. Preeti Aghalyam stated, “It is more of ‘once an IITian, always an IITian’ for me.

Meet Preeti Aghalayam, the first woman IIT

Living The Iit Dream

Aghalayam’s journey is about more than just breaking glass ceilings; it’s also about valuing the IITian spirit. Her new position as the director in Zanzibar is a continuation of her passion for IITs and the principles they inculcate, having studied and worked at IIT Madras. “I went to IIT Madras to study. It is simply an extension of the kind of love and passion I have for how things function at an IIT because I had previously worked at IIT Bombay and have been a teacher at IIT Madras for 14 years,” she said.

The History Of Preeti Aghalayam

Successful scholar Preeti Aghalayam received her BTech in Chemical Engineering from IIT Madras in 1995 before receiving her PhD from the University of Massachusetts Amherst in 2000. She eventually became a professor in the department of chemical engineering at IIT Madras, where she was named one of the 75 Women in STEM by the office of the Principal Scientific Adviser. She has made a significant contribution to the GATI project at IIT Madras, which works to advance gender equality and provide opportunity for all.

Women Form A Minority In IITs

Aghalayam recently acknowledged that women continue to be underrepresented on IIT campuses in a statement to PTI. Despite efforts to increase gender inclusion, the skewed ratio still exists, creating a problem that must be addressed at the student and faculty levels. “Women have historically been underrepresented in IITs. Although things have slightly improved in recent years, the issue still exists and affects everyone, including staff and students. The incoming director of IIT Zanzibar stated, “Around 12% of the faculty at IIT Madras are women.

India’s engineering schools have made strides towards closing the gender pay gap. The enrollment ratio of men and women has greatly improved from a 10:1 ratio in the 1990s. The selection of Aghalayam sends a clear statement about female equality and gender balance on the new IIT campus. “As members of the IIT Madras delegation, we always observed that the representation of women on their side is rather significant. Therefore, it was crucial that we proceed with caution, and we would make an effort to ensure gender equality on the new campus, according to Aghalyam.

Zanzibar Campus Of IIT

The 1959-founded IIT Madras is making history by opening its first-ever foreign campus in Tanzania’s Zanzibar. Tanzania and India are planning to collaborate on education at the international campus on the island of Zanzibar, which is off the coast of the east African continent. Tanzanian nationals may also apply for scholarships from India to study at IIT Madras in a variety of degree programmes. “I think that this educational connection will guarantee that we remain strong, and it’s a very tactical step… The contributions made by IIT alumni to society and the global economy are immeasurable.

Preeti Aghalyam remarked, “We hope that this will occur here as well. There will be 70 new students enrolled at the IIT Zanzibar campus when classes start in October. To develop future leaders in technology, the new campus will provide full-time studies in data science and artificial intelligence. There will be a screening test and an interview as part of the admissions process. “The government has given us a temporary campus for the time being.

The rooms are all constructed with administrative-side classrooms, student housing, and communal housing in dorms. “We are facilitating a few changes to ensure that it will be completely ready by October, when we intend to begin. But in the upcoming years, we’ll also evolve the academic schedule and introduce a lot more programmes, Preeti Aghalayam said. Preeti Aghalayam’s historic selection as the first female IIT director provides a role model for aspirant female engineers and leaders around the world.

Scientists from the Robert Bosch Centre for Data Science and Artificial Intelligence (RBC-DSAI) at the Indian Institute of Technology Madras (IIT Madras) have created a computational method called “MultiCens” to comprehend the interactions between genes that are in charge of inter-organ communication in the body.

For multicellular life to exist, communication between cells in various tissues and organs is essential. Long-standing research has focused on the molecular underpinnings of such communication, but genome-wide searches for the genes and other macromolecules that regulate tissue-to-tissue transmission are still absent.

Researchers from IIT Madras created ‘MultiCens’ (Multilayer/Multi-tissue network Centrality measurements) to systematically discover inter-tissue mediators. All living things require communication between their organs and tissues in order to function properly and survive.

IIT Madras creates the 'MultiCens' method

How Does It Work?

The inter-organ communication network (ICN) enables organisms to monitor their energy reserves, adjust to changes in their environment, and maintain overall wellbeing. This study marks a big step forward in the methodologies being developed to comprehend interorgan communication and its effects.Numerous substances, including as hormones and metabolites created by the gut microbiota, act as messengers during the ICN process. Important choices including development, survival, and controlled cell death are impacted. ICNs have been found to be incredibly complicated, according to earlier research, much of which was done on model species like fruit flies.

Researchers from IIT Madras, Dr. Tarun Kumar, Dr. Sanga Mitra, Prof. B. Ravindran, and Prof. Manikandan Narayanan, as well as Dr. Ramanathan Sethuraman of Intel Corporation, who closely and actively collaborated with the IIT Madras team on this research, all contributed to the paper. Professor B. Ravindran, Mindtree Faculty Fellow and Head of the RBC-DSAI at the Indian Institute of Technology (IIT) Madras, emphasised the significant applications of this research, saying, “Much of the research on the Inter-organ Communication Network (ICN) has primarily involved experiments on model organisms like the fruit fly, which may not directly apply to humans and other non-model organisms. Additionally, the multiple interactions between biomolecules in various tissues make the experimental methods time-consuming. As a result, we currently lack complete information about the ICN.

There is a need for other methods of evaluating ICNs in order to fully comprehend their role in promoting health and treating diseases, continued Professor B Ravindran, who is also a faculty member in the Department of Computer Science and Engineering at IIT Madras. The IIT Madras researchers have developed a cutting-edge computational technique to investigate the relationships between the genes in charge of various organs and tissues. They created a technique known as “MultiCens” by utilising the genetic data that was available for multiple tissues. This tool can be used for many different types of study.

Aim Of This Research And Its Impact

Professor Manikandan Narayanan, a professor in the Department of Computer Science and Engineering at IIT Madras, a DBT/Wellcome Trust India Alliance Fellow, and the study’s corresponding author, explained the significance of the research in more detail.

Our MultiCens method’s capacity to pinpoint the crucial ICN genes in a variety of healthy or disease-related conditions is what makes it so significant. Network science techniques at the core of MultiCens assess the significance of genes both inside and across tissues in a hierarchical manner. This strategy was created through a concerted team effort by all of the authors of the study, with close collaboration between those in my lab, Dr. Tarun’s Bioinformatics and Integrative Data Science (BIRDS) group.

Dr. Tarun Kumar, who has extensive knowledge of algorithms for rich graph structures, continued, “Using algorithms for computing multi-layer network centrality measures, which are extended from traditional single-layer network centrality algorithms, we examined the relationships among genes that interact within and between tissues, and we identified the key genes involved in communication between different parts of the body.”

“We explored applications of MultiCens in two diverse settings – in one setting, we predicted genes closely associated with hormones, which are essential for numerous bodily functions; in another, we unveiled changes in gene interactions within and across different brain regions affected by Alzheimer’s disease,” added Dr. Sanga Mitra, a seasoned researcher in applications of bioinformatics methods and biological interpretation of the resulting predictions. Since cancer starts in one organ and then spreads to others, the application can also be used to understand how cancer metastasizes.

In order to effectively manage any condition, it is crucial to comprehend the molecular pathway for disease manifestation and identify the primary targets, according to Dr. Ramanathan Sethuraman, Healthcare Architect and Principal Engineer at Intel and co-author of this study. A step in this direction of research is MultiCens. Other genetic contexts for health and disease can also be used with MultiCens. The source code for MultiCens is publicly accessible, and ongoing work on a web interface and experimental verification of its predictions can further advance our understanding of the ICN and its significance for general health and wellbeing.

According to the most recent AISHE 2020-21 data, enrolment of Muslim students has decreased by 8% in 2020-21 compared to 2019-20, and enrollment of Muslim students in Uttar Pradesh has decreased by 16%. However, Muslim student enrolment has expanded dramatically from 17,39,218 (as of AISHE 2016-17) to 19,21,713 (as of AISHE 2020-21), a 10.5% increase across the country. The fact that female Muslim students outnumber male Muslim students is notable.

Decline in Enrolment of Muslim Students in UP

The Muslim population in India is severely lagging behind other communities in terms of higher education enrollment, giving a grim picture of the Muslim community. While the COVID-19 pandemic is to blame for some of the falls, it also exposes the community’s economic issues, which sometimes push outstanding children to choose employment after graduating from high school rather than pursue further education.

Uttar Pradesh, where Muslims make up around 20% of the population, fared the worst, with a 36% decrease. According to the research, this was followed by a 26% drop in Jammu and Kashmir, an 8.5% drop in Maharashtra, and an 8.1% drop in Tamil Nadu. Even though the state claimed considerable growth in the number of institutions during the year, Muslim enrollment in UP is only 4.5%.

The Union Minister said, “However, the enrolment of Muslim students has increased significantly from 17,39,218 to 19,21,713, an increase of 1,82,495 (10.5%) across the country. A notable feature is that Female Muslim students have outnumbered male Muslim students.”

“The objective of the Schemes is to uplift the socio-economic conditions of the minority communities, increase their rate of attainment in higher education and enhance their employability, and to enable the poor and meritorious students to pursue Professional and Technical courses. These schemes have been instrumental in ameliorating the enrolment of minority students in educational institutes”, he further added.

Minority students are encouraged by the government through the Ministry of Minority Affairs’ Scholarship/Fellowship Schemes. The Ministry of Minority Affairs runs Pre-Matric, Post-Matric, and Merit-based Scholarship Schemes for students from six designated Minority communities: Buddhist, Christian, Jain, Muslim, Sikh, and Zoroastrian (Parsi).

These most recent modifications, together with the AISHE survey findings, underline the critical need for specific initiatives and policies to alleviate the educational gaps experienced by the Muslim population. It is critical to foster an environment that encourages and supports Muslim students in their pursuit of higher education. Measures should be undertaken to promote access to quality education, provide scholarships and financial aid, and raise Muslim community knowledge about higher education prospects. Furthermore, steps should be taken to address the community’s economic issues, ensuring that talented children are not compelled to forsake further education owing to constraints on their finances.

The only way to halt the downward trend in Muslim enrollment in higher education in India is for the government to develop a positive discrimination policy for Muslims. The Sachar Committee Report and the Mishra Report both advocated for the implementation of a positive discrimination policy in favour of Muslims, which certain southern states have done successfully but not the states with a large Muslim population.

During campus placements for the academic year 2022-2023, National Institute of Technology, Rourkela (NIT Rourkela) received the most employment offers, totaling 1,534 from 330 different businesses. More than 95% of the students from the premier BTech programmes were placed, according to the official declaration.

24 students received pay packages totaling more than Rs 50 lakh per annum (LPA) as part of the NIT Rourkela placement package. Eight of those received the highest offer, which was Rs. 52.89 LPA. The average cost-to-company (CTC) increased by more than 16% from Rs 11.15 LPA in 2021-2022 to Rs 12.95 LPA in 2022-2023. The average BTech CTC is Rs. 14.22 LPA. Landmark Group submitted a total of 3 international offers.

According to the institute, placement rates for registered students in the BTech programmes in electrical engineering, electronics and instrumentation engineering, ceramic engineering, and dual degrees in mining engineering and ceramic engineering were all 100%. With the maximum compensation of Rs. 1.5 lakh per month, more than 350 internship offers were issued.

NIT Rourkela Placement 2023: 24 Students

Top recruiters for 2023 placement at NIT Rourkela

With 31.1% of all hiring, Software and IT Services has emerged as the leading employer. The top employers are companies like SAP Labs, Microsoft, Amazon, and AWS. The top 10 recruiters according to the number of open positions are listed below.

Tata Consultancy Services – 84

Shell – 62

PwC India- 45

Vedanta Limited- 42

Deloitte- 30

L&T Constructions- 29

Tata Steel Limited- 23

Texas Instruments- 21

Aditya Birla Group- 21

Qualcomm- 20

Salary Package at NIT Rourkela

According to this year’s placement reports, the average CTC for the department of computer science was Rs 21.87 LPA, while the average CTC for the department of electronics and instrumentation engineering was Rs 18.12 LPA. While the CTC was 17.97 LPA on average for electronics and communication. Electrical was priced at Rs 14.55 LPA. Over 80% of the enrolled students in the Integrated MSc programme received employment offers, a remarkable 51% increase over the prior year. Additionally, there were more offers for postgraduate studies, with 96.22% of students going into the Department of Electronics and Communication and 90% going into the Department of Industrial Design.
